Challenges of Building an AI-Powered Search Result Management Platform

Search Tuner came to us with a bold and innovative vision: to create a smart, user-centric SaaS platform that empowers users to analyze their browsing behavior, filter search results, and optimize productivity through AI-driven insights — all while offering a seamless experience across a browser extension, web client, and backend.

Their goal was to build a comprehensive, privacy-focused tool that would not only give users full control over their Google search environment, but also help them understand their digital habits, identify distractions, and improve time management.

To bring this vision to life, we had to solve several technical and architectural challenges in a very tight time frame. The key requirements and challenges for the Search Tuner project included:

  • Full-platform development, including a fully functional backend, Chrome extension, and web client that work together smoothly;
  • Creating a Chrome extension, capable of integrating directly into the Google search results page, allowing users to like, dislike, or hide results and block domains in real time;
  • Building a web-based analytics dashboard that could visualize user browsing history, track time spent on sites, and allow filtering by category, date, or site type — requiring smooth data processing and clear UI/UX;
  • Implementing AI-powered behavior analysis, including algorithms to detect productivity trends, identify distracting websites, and suggest optimal work hours based on user patterns;
  • Automatic website categorization, where each visited page would be tagged as work, learning, entertainment, social media, etc., using intelligent classification methods;
  • Ensure data privacy and regulatory compliance across all the platform components, as well as making the platform scalable and cloud-ready, so that future versions could handle thousands of users without compromising speed or UX.

How Fively Helped Build the AI-Powered Search Tuner Platform

In partnership with the Search Tuner team, Fively was entrusted with creating a high-performance, AI-enhanced SaaS platform designed to personalize Google search results, track web activity, and deliver real-time productivity insights. Our senior full-stack engineer took a hands-on approach to design, develop, and deliver a fully integrated solution in just one month.

Here’s how we contributed to Search Tuner’s success:

Project Architecture. From the start of this SaaS case study, our goal was to translate Search Tuner’s product concept into a seamlessly connected system across the backend, web client, and Chrome extension.

We began by working closely with the client to gather business requirements and design specifications. Our senior full-stack engineer developed UI layouts for the Chrome extension and web dashboard, using React to ensure consistency across the ecosystem and Plasmo to optimize extension development and deployment.

On the backend, we used Nest.js and PostgreSQL to create a reliable, modular server with robust endpoints that supported real-time communication with the Chrome extension, activity data logging and filtering, and custom search result blocking logic. This architecture enabled smooth data synchronization across all components — so user actions in the extension instantly reflected in the dashboard and database.

Also, using custom logic and AI tools, we helped Search Tuner implement website productivity scoring based on user interaction patterns, as well as categorization engine (e.g., work, social, entertainment and other website categories), and tune peak productivity detection and personalized time optimization recommendations. This intelligence was displayed on the web dashboard through intuitive charts and filters, allowing users to see not just where they spent time — but how well they used it.

To build a responsive, modern, and scalable solution, we relied on the following technologies:

  • Nest.js and PostgreSQL – For building a robust backend with scalable data handling and clean architecture;
  • React and Plasmo – For developing a high-performance Chrome extension with real-time interactivity;
  • React + Vite – To create a web dashboard with modular UI components and clean data visualization;
  • Chrome APIs – For extension-level DOM manipulation, search result injection, and browser session tracking;
  • AI tools – Custom logic for productivity scoring, category detection, and insight generation.

Search Tuner Project Results: Redefining How We Experience the Web

Together with the Search Tuner team, we’re proud to present a feature-rich, AI-driven SaaS platform that reimagines the way users interact with the internet — giving them full control over their search results and deep insights into their digital habits.

  • Fively successfully handled the full-cycle development of the project — designing and building a robust backend, a lightweight Chrome extension, and a fast, intuitive web dashboard. Despite the complexity of AI features and multi-component integration, we delivered the entire solution in just 1 month.
  • Thanks to our modular architecture and well-structured workflows, the entire platform launched on time, fully functional, and ready for real-world usage. Our smart use of Plasmo for the Chrome extension and Vite for the web client allowed us to keep performance high and deployment times low.
  • The platform now enables users to analyze website usage across any timeframe, filter by domain or category, and understand how their digital behavior impacts productivity. This transparency helps users stay mindful of their focus and time management.
  • We successfully implemented an AI-powered activity analysis system that detects peak productivity hours, flags distracting websites, provides tailored suggestions for better focus, and auto-categorizes browsing history into smart labels like Work, Learning, Entertainment, and more.
  • The search result filtering engine, built directly into the Chrome extension, now allows users to like, dislike, or block search results on the fly, drastically improving their Google experience. The ability to hide unwanted content and permanently block domains makes for cleaner, distraction-free searches.
  • The integration between backend, extension, and client is now fully synchronized, providing a seamless, unified experience across all components. Whether a user updates their filters, views AI reports, or modifies search behavior — every action is reflected instantly across the platform.
  • Security and privacy were top priorities. We implemented secure user data handling and followed best practices to ensure that browsing behavior and preferences remain protected, helping Search Tuner build trust with its user base from day one.
